How to Say ‘Next Tuesday’ in Traditional Chinese
下週二
xià zhōu èr
[shyah joe ar]
💬 Usage Tip: Chinese often says weekdays as [週] + number: [週二] Tuesday, [週三] Wednesday. Add [下] in front for next week: [下週二] "next Tuesday."
